All Circuit Breakers have a current rating and a FAULT current rating. The current rating refers to the current at which the circuit breaker is designed to 'break' the circuit and this is generally shown in Amperes (A). FAULT current rating is generally alot higher rating and is therefor shown in kilo Amperes (kA). This kA rating refers to the amount of current which a circuit breaker is designed to handle under fault conditions and can still maintain operation and 'break' contact. Most household circuit breakers are around 7.5 kA, so any fault over 7,500 Amperes could potentially damage the circuit breaker contacts to the point which it can not open the circuit. Larger fault ratings are found in larger applications such as MCC's on plants, minesites or power stations.
A GFCI device in a breaker is intended to trip the breaker open when a ground fault is sensed in the circuit that the breaker is protecting.
The Ground Fault Circuit Interrupter (GFCI) is an electrical device designed to protect against electric shock by quickly cutting off power to a circuit if it detects a ground fault, such as current leakage. It is commonly used in areas where water and electricity may come into contact, such as bathrooms, kitchens, and outdoor outlets.
